Step-by-Step Guide to Fence Installation
As soon as you have actually determined to progress with your fence setup, adhering to an organized step-by-step approach will certainly guarantee a smooth procedure. Start by noting the fence line with risks and string to picture the layout. Next off, check neighborhood guidelines to verify conformity with height and property lines.
Dig blog post holes at the very least 2 feet deep, spaced according to your fence kind-- typically 6 to 8 feet apart. Put the blog posts right into the openings and fill them with concrete for stability. As soon as the messages are set, attach the horizontal rails or panels, making certain they're level.
Secure the panels or pickets, validating they line up correctly. If you're utilizing entrances, mount them last, ensuring they turn freely. Check for any loosened links and make required adjustments. Your fencing needs to now be prepared to enhance your home and offer the privacy or safety and security you need!

Regular Cleaning Set Up
While it might be very easy to forget, developing a routine cleaning routine is necessary for preserving the durability of your fence. Start by rinsing your fence with water a minimum of when every season to eliminate dirt and debris. For wood fencings, use a mild soap option and a soft brush to scrub away any mold and mildew or mildew. Do not forget to check for any type of rust on metal fences; a look at these guys wire brush can assist remove it, followed by a coat of rust-resistant paint. If you live in an area with hefty plant pollen or dirt, you might wish to raise your cleansing frequency. Keeping your fence clean not only improves its appearance however also prolongs its life, conserving you money over time.

Can I Install a Fence on a Slope?
Yes, you can install a fence on a slope. You'll require to readjust your installation approach, either by tipping the panels down or utilizing a racked design to guarantee stability and correct placement with the terrain.
